The Story
Louis Vuitton's first fragrance, Eau de Toilette (1936), is a classic citrus aromatic that captures the spirit of travel and elegance. It opens with bright bergamot and lemon, leading to a floral heart of jasmine and rose, resting on a warm base of sandalwood and musk. This scent is a piece of history, refined and timeless.

Encyclopedia Insights
Is this the original 1936 formulation?+
No, this is a modern interpretation that honors the original composition.
What makes this fragrance special?+
It was Louis Vuitton's first fragrance, created to complement their travel trunks.
